Data Assurance Connection Profile Parameters

Control-M for Data Assurance enables you to crosscheck your workflow data with one or more databases to verify its accuracy.

The following table describes Control-M for Data Assurance connection profile parameters.

Parameter

Description

Data Source

Determines one of the following database types to use in the connection profile:

  • PostgreSQL

  • Snowflake

  • MSSQL

  • Oracle

  • File: A *.csv- or *.json file that contains the following parameters:

    • Pathname

    • (Optional) File Pattern.

    • Recent File.

    • Filter Method.

    • (Optional) Maximum Age (in hours).

    • File Type.

    • (Optional) Delimiter

      • Valid Values, (comma), ; (semicolon), |, tab, or whitespace.

      • Default,

    • Header

Host

Defines the Agent hostname that connects to the database.

Port

Defines the Data Assurance Gateway port.

Default: 27080

Name

Defines a free-text description of the database.

User

Defines the Data Source username.

Password

Defines the Data Source password.
